Webb13 apr. 2024 · Activated sludge: Activated sludge is a mixture of microorganisms, organic matter, and water that is used in the treatment of wastewater. The microorganisms in activated sludge consume and break down the organic matter in wastewater, converting it into carbon dioxide, water, and new biomass. The GSA is … how many ar 15s are in americaWebbSludge age, days = Inflowrate, MGD Primary effluent SS, mg/L Tank volume, MG MLSS, mg/L u u F106 F/M, lb COD/day per lb MLVSS = Solids under aeration, lbs Volatile … how many ar points do i haveWebbSolids Retention Time (SRT), Sludge age The sludge age SRT is probably the most important key figure in the activated sludge process. The SRT corresponds to the average residence time of the microorganisms in the activated sludge plant.
